Hey all, new here!

I thought I'd introduce myself by sharing a bunch of photos of my 'preciouses'. I'm Shark, a ThinkPad lover (of course). Although, I'd actually say I'm more into TrackPoint-equipped keyboards than ThinkPads specifically, but I still (overly) enjoy using several ThinkPads for leasure and work. In my spare time, I develop and write for my website dedicated to IBM (and Lexmark, Lenovo, Unicomp, etc.) keyboards and moderate the r/ModelM subreddit. As such, working with stuff like Model M4-1, M6-1 and M13 keyboards is my kind of my bliss I guess!
